Splinter Cell: Conviction introduces a number of new gameplay features to the Splinter Cell series, one of which is the Mark & Execute feature, which allows the player to mark specific targets, such as enemies or objects, and shoot them in rapid succession without manually targeting each one. Cooperative or co-op is a two-player multiplayer game mode featured in Splinter Cell: Chaos Theory, Splinter Cell: Double Agent (Version 2), Splinter Cell: Conviction and Splinter Cell: Blacklist.Splinter Cell Conviction features a 6 hour co-op campaign that sets up the story of the single player campaign. Also included is Deniable Ops, a four player online co-op mode with a few challenge modes.

Is Splinter Cell 2 player?

Cooperative or co-op is a two-player multiplayer game mode featured in Splinter Cell: Chaos Theory, Splinter Cell: Double Agent (Version 2), Splinter Cell: Conviction and Splinter Cell: Blacklist. Multiplayer (or Versus mode) allows up to four players, with two on each team (similar to the co-op structure of the main campaign). Both teams will compete over objectives on the map such as assassinating a VIP or destroying an objective in order to earn the most money for their side.
